Inhalational Anesthetics: Overview01:20

Inhalational Anesthetics: Overview

103
Inhalation anesthetics are drugs that induce general anesthesia upon inhalation. They work by increasing the sensitivity of GABAA receptors or inhibiting NMDA receptors, leading to a decrease in central nervous system activity. The depth of anesthesia can be rapidly adjusted by changing the concentration of the inhaled gas. Area of Science:

  • Anesthesiology
  • Artificial Intelligence
  • Bibliometrics

Background:

  • Artificial intelligence (AI) applications are expanding in anesthesiology.
  • Previous bibliometric analyses of this specific field are lacking.
  • Understanding global research trends is crucial for future development.

Purpose of the Study:

  • To conduct a bibliometric analysis of global research trends in AI in anesthesiology.
  • To identify key countries, institutions, authors, and journals.
  • To map the research landscape and identify hotspots and frontiers.

Main Methods:

  • Bibliometric analysis of 491 studies retrieved from Web of Science until April 10, 2024.
  • Data visualization and analysis using Excel, CiteSpace, and VOSviewer.
  • Computation of publication growth, country/institution/author/journal contributions, co-citations, and keyword co-occurrences.

Main Results:

  • Publication numbers have increased annually since 2018.
  • The USA, China, and England are leading contributors.
  • Research on AI for predicting hypotension is a significant hotspot.
  • Key research clusters include ultrasound-guided regional anesthesia, pain management, and intraoperative drug infusion.

Conclusions:

  • This bibliometric analysis provides a comprehensive overview of AI research in anesthesiology.
  • It highlights the USA, China, and England as major contributors.
  • Emerging research frontiers include AI applications in predicting hypotension and optimizing intraoperative care.
